It is demonstrated that the spectral degree of coherence of a partially coherent beam may possess isolated pairs of points at which its phase is singular, and that in the neighborhood of these points the phase may possess a vortex structure. Partially coherent beams consisting of Hermite-Gaussian modes are considered as an example. The physical consequences of these so-called coherence vortices are discussed.
